医学人工智能:从技术性能到临床效用
Medical artificial intelligence:from technical performance to clinical utility

Medical artificial intelligence(AI),as a transformative technology,holds the potential to significantly improve patient outcomes while reducing healthcare costs.Despite numerous breakthroughs in research,only a limited number of AI products have been validated for clinical application.This article aims to systematically review the critical gap in translating medical AI from technical performance to clinical utility,analyze the primary barriers to such transla-tion,and identify four core conditions essential for successful clinical implementation:precision medicine orientation,sci-entific reproducibility,reliable data and trustworthy algorithms,and causal inference capability.Based on these condi-tions,we further propose specific actionable strategies to facilitate the deep clinical translation of medical AI algorithms,ultimately enhancing the quality and efficiency of patient care.关键词
